MRI Cervical Extension Flexion is a specialised dynamic MRI study designed to examine the cervical spine (neck region) in different positions—extension (backward movement) and flexion (forward bending). Unlike routine cervical MRI scans, this test helps evaluate how spinal structures behave during motion. This detailed imaging is essential for diagnosing conditions related to disc movement, spinal cord compression, instability of vertebrae, ligament injury and nerve-related disorders.

Why MRI Cervical Extension Flexion Is Important

The cervical spine often exhibits symptoms only when the neck is moving. A routine static MRI cannot capture such movement-related abnormalities. This is where MRI Cervical Extension Flexion becomes extremely important.

This test helps detect:

  1. Dynamic cervical spine instability

  2. Disc bulge or herniation appearing only during movement

  3. Spinal canal narrowing during flexion or extension

  4. Nerve root compression

  5. Facet joint instability

  6. Ligament laxity or tears

  7. Symptoms of cervical spondylosis triggered by motion

Healthcare specialists prefer this study when a patient reports pain that worsens with neck motion. In Nanded, many spine specialists and orthopaedic doctors rely on this advanced imaging to plan accurate treatment.

How is the MRI Cervical Extension Flexion Test Done?

The procedure is simple, comfortable, and performed under the guidance of MRI radiology experts:

Step-by-Step Process:

  1. Initial Evaluation:
    The technologist explains the procedure and positions you comfortably on the MRI table.

  2. Extension Position:
    Your neck is gently placed in an extended (backward bending) posture using soft positioning supports.

  3. Flexion Position:
    After the first scan, your neck is positioned in a forward-bending (flexion) posture.

  4. Multiple Image Acquisition:
    High-resolution images are taken in both positions to compare the movement of discs, spinal canal and nerves.
  5. Radiologist Interpretation:
    A specialised radiologist analyses the images to detect any dynamic changes.

The entire process takes around 30 to 40 minutes and is completely painless.


Parameters Evaluated During MRI Cervical Extension Flexion

  1. Disc height and disc movement

  2. Spinal cord compression

  3. Degenerative changes during movement

  4. Intervertebral foramina narrowing

  5. Alignment of cervical vertebrae

  6. Ligament integrity (especially PLL & ligamentum flavum)

  7. Facet joint movement

  8. Cervical canal diameter in different positions

These parameters help identify even subtle abnormalities that routine MRIs may miss.
